United States: Unemployment over 24 years 2001
Unemployment over 24 years | Male unemployment 25 years and over | Female unemployment 25 years and over | ||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
December 2001 | 4.5% | 4.4% | 4.5% | |||
November 2001 | 4.4% | 4.4% | 4.4% | |||
October 2001 | 4.2% | 4.2% | 4.2% | |||
September 2001 | 3.9% | 3.8% | 4.0% | |||
August 2001 | 3.8% | 3.8% | 3.8% | |||
July 2001 | 3.5% | 3.5% | 3.5% | |||
June 2001 | 3.5% | 3.4% | 3.5% | |||
May 2001 | 3.3% | 3.3% | 3.4% | |||
April 2001 | 3.3% | 3.4% | 3.3% | |||
March 2001 | 3.2% | 3.2% | 3.2% | |||
February 2001 | 3.2% | 3.1% | 3.4% | |||
January 2001 | 3.2% | 3.1% | 3.3% | |||

It is the percentage that expresses the proportion of unemployed in US compared to the total active population:
United States unemployment rate = total unemployed United States / United States active population
